Stray Kids Drives Fans Wild in Historic Rock in Rio Debut

It took a while for Brazil’s major festivals to give K-pop a space proportional to the strength the genre has already achieved worldwide.

On Friday (Sept. 11), Rock in Rio changed that scenario by dedicating a night of the Palco Mundo (World Stage) to the genre for the first time. And it fell to Stray Kids to close out this historic chapter as headliner.
